    Another Cactus and Sunset

    Shot out in Tucson AZ. At first I was thinking the sky was too hazy, but not sure... What do you think?

    Kodachrome 64

    Re: Another Cactus and Sunset

    I like this one GB. Love the sky. Two little things. I might have pulled back just a hair on this to add a tad more foreground and move the horizon up a bit. Also, I find my eyes keep drifting to the far right cactus. Both very minor things. Overall I really like this shot. Well done

    Re: Another Cactus and Sunset

    Aaron - It might be a tad bit tight. It is actually a vertical format shot but the foreground was pitch black hence pretty much dead space.

    I did try cropping that right side cactus, it reduces down to pretty much just the cactus.. Not sure about that - what do you think here? It might be better
